| #include "omap_drv.h" |
| |
| #include "drm_crtc.h" |
| #include "drm_crtc_helper.h" |
| |
| /* |
| * encoder funcs |
| */ |
| |
| #define to_omap_encoder(x) container_of(x, struct omap_encoder, base) |
| |
| struct omap_encoder { |
| struct drm_encoder base; |
| struct omap_overlay_manager *mgr; |
| }; |
| |
| static void omap_encoder_destroy(struct drm_encoder *encoder)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| DBG("%s", omap_encoder->mgr->name); |
| drm_encoder_cleanup(encoder); |
| kfree(omap_encoder); |
| } |
| |
| static void omap_encoder_dpms(struct drm_encoder *encoder, int mode)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| DBG("%s: %d", omap_encoder->mgr->name, mode); |
| } |
| |
| static bool omap_encoder_mode_fixup(struct drm_encoder *encoder, |
| const struct drm_display_mode *mode, |
| struct drm_display_mode *adjusted_mode)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| DBG("%s", omap_encoder->mgr->name); |
| return true; |
| } |
| |
| static void omap_encoder_mode_set(struct drm_encoder *encoder, |
| struct drm_display_mode *mode, |
| struct drm_display_mode *adjusted_mode)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| struct drm_device *dev = encoder->dev; |
| struct omap_drm_private *priv = dev->dev_private; |
| int i; |
| |
| mode = adjusted_mode; |
| |
| DBG("%s: set mode: %dx%d", omap_encoder->mgr->name, |
| mode->hdisplay, mode->vdisplay); |
| |
| for (i = 0; i < priv->num_connectors; i++) { |
| struct drm_connector *connector = priv->connectors[i]; |
| if (connector->encoder == encoder) { |
| omap_connector_mode_set(connector, mode); |
| } |
| } |
| } |
| |
| static void omap_encoder_prepare(struct drm_encoder *encoder)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| struct drm_encoder_helper_funcs *encoder_funcs = |
| encoder->helper_private; |
| DBG("%s", omap_encoder->mgr->name); |
| encoder_funcs->dpms(encoder, DRM_MODE_DPMS_OFF); |
| } |
| |
| static void omap_encoder_commit(struct drm_encoder *encoder)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| struct drm_encoder_helper_funcs *encoder_funcs = |
| encoder->helper_private; |
| DBG("%s", omap_encoder->mgr->name); |
| omap_encoder->mgr->apply(omap_encoder->mgr); |
| encoder_funcs->dpms(encoder, DRM_MODE_DPMS_ON); |
| } |
| |
| static const struct drm_encoder_funcs omap_encoder_funcs = { |
| .destroy = omap_encoder_destroy, |
| }; |
| |
| static const struct drm_encoder_helper_funcs omap_encoder_helper_funcs = { |
| .dpms = omap_encoder_dpms, |
| .mode_fixup = omap_encoder_mode_fixup, |
| .mode_set = omap_encoder_mode_set, |
| .prepare = omap_encoder_prepare, |
| .commit = omap_encoder_commit, |
| }; |
| |
| struct omap_overlay_manager *omap_encoder_get_manager( |
| struct drm_encoder *encoder) |
| { |
| struct omap_encoder *omap_encoder = to_omap_encoder(encoder); |
| return omap_encoder->mgr; |
| } |
| |
| /* initialize encoder */ |
| struct drm_encoder *omap_encoder_init(struct drm_device *dev, |
| struct omap_overlay_manager *mgr) |
| { |
| struct drm_encoder *encoder = NULL; |
| struct omap_encoder *omap_encoder; |
| struct omap_overlay_manager_info info; |
| int ret; |
| |
| DBG("%s", mgr->name); |
| |
| omap_encoder = kzalloc(sizeof(*omap_encoder), GFP_KERNEL); |
| if (!omap_encoder) { |
| dev_err(dev->dev, "could not allocate encoder\n"); |
| goto fail; |
| } |
| |
| omap_encoder->mgr = mgr; |
| encoder = &omap_encoder->base; |
| |
| drm_encoder_init(dev, encoder, &omap_encoder_funcs, |
| DRM_MODE_ENCODER_TMDS); |
| drm_encoder_helper_add(encoder, &omap_encoder_helper_funcs); |
| |
| mgr->get_manager_info(mgr, &info); |
| |
| /* TODO: fix hard-coded setup.. */ |
| info.default_color = 0x00000000; |
| info.trans_key = 0x00000000; |
| info.trans_key_type = OMAP_DSS_COLOR_KEY_GFX_DST; |
| info.trans_enabled = false; |
| |
| ret = mgr->set_manager_info(mgr, &info); |
| if (ret) { |
| dev_err(dev->dev, "could not set manager info\n"); |
| goto fail; |
| } |
| |
| ret = mgr->apply(mgr); |
| if (ret) { |
| dev_err(dev->dev, "could not apply\n"); |
| goto fail; |
| } |
| |
| return encoder; |
| |
| fail: |
| if (encoder) { |
| omap_encoder_destroy(encoder); |
| } |
| |
| return NULL; |
| } |
